Video # 3 – Video Lesson Project (See Video Below Instructions)

Instructions

  1. Draw the following right triangles (described below).
  2. Find the missing angle for each triangle.
  3. For each triangle, use the GIVEN acute angle & side length to create a trig ratio (sine, cosine, or tangent) to solve for a missing side of your choice. Each trig ratio must be used once during your lesson.
  4. Teach a lesson on HOW to find the missing length for each example triangle.
